What are formant frequencies?
A formant is a concentration of acoustic energy around a particular frequency in the speech wave. There are several formants, each at a different frequency, roughly one in each 1000Hz band for average men. The corresponding range for average women is one formant every 1100Hz.

What is F1 and F2 formants?
Within speakers, the first (F1) and second (F2) formants are the principal determinants of vowel type—F1 varies as a function of vowel height and F2 varies as a function of vowel backness (the third formant (F3) primarily cues rhoticity, Broad and Wakita 1977).
What is a formant on a spectrogram?
A formant is a dark band on a wide band spectrogram, which corresponds to a vocal tract resonance. Technically, it represents a set of adjacent harmonics which are boosted by a resonance in some part of the vocal tract.

What spectrogram means?
A spectrogram is a visual way of representing the signal strength, or “loudness”, of a signal over time at various frequencies present in a particular waveform.
How do you plot F1 and F2?
Use F1 as the vertical axis (high F1 at the bottom, low at the top) and F2 as the horizontal axis (high F2 to the left, low F2 to the right), so that the graph will more closely resemble a traditional vowel chart. For each vowel token, place the IPA symbol at the appropriate place given its F1 and F2.
What is the difference between fundamental frequency and formant frequency?
All Answers (24) Pitch is the fundamental frequency of vibration of the vocal folds, which are present at the top of one’s trachea. The formant frequencies are due to the frequency shaping of the signal from the vocal folds by the vocal tract.

What is the relationship between F2 and tongue position?
the higher the tongue is elevated during vowel production, the lower the value of F1. F2 – directly related to tongue advancement. the more fronted the tongue placement during vowel production, the higher the value of F2.
What is the relationship between fundamental frequency and formant frequencies?
A formant frequency is independent of the fundamental to the point that a formant frequency can be between the multiples of the fundamental (e.g. can be at 500 Hz when the fundamental is 300 Hz).
